Isaiah here it's really interesting what he does because he thought he was describing these this is going wrong in us has gone these things are wrong outside of us and then he begins talking about these four great reversals, but he does it in the past tense. Do you notice that they have seen this light that the oppressor has been defeated Freedom has come but everybody and Isaiah's day would have known these things haven't happened yet. They knew that Isaiah was talking about future things. But in the past tense to make the point that this isn't a maybe this will happen. This isn't this we hope this will happen Isaiah is saying this is as good as done. This will come to pass. How many names these four great reversals the first reversal inverse to is light for Darkness Darkness for light who are there then Darkness they'll be light and why does this image of of spiritual life and guidance people who are in the dark will see the second reversal is in verse 3 and where before there had been fearful Gloom there will now be joy and just to make the point we see him say over and over Joy Rejoice Rejoice Rejoice for time is coming. It's all those first two reversals there more of these inward things this this inner spiritual light this on this inner Joy these things will be reversed and then the next to versus more outdoor things in verse for we see this this this reversal where there have been slavery and oppression. There will now be freedom Me to Syria literally enslaved people. They literally put yolks on people. They deliver use bars and rods against people and what Isaiah saying is there will be a day when Freedom comes in these places. And then the fourth great reversal is this reversing from war and violence to peace Isaiah describes the Implements of War being used in the home oven to cook a meal. War for peace before reversals Darkness for light groom for joy

slavery for freedom war for peace the first two of these in were things the second two are these outward things? So maybe a question for us to just pause on for a second is where do you long for one of these for great reversals to take place? Is there a place in your life?

see Christmas Christmas is about a person arriving.

Christmas is not about an idea. If not for to us an idea is born to us a philosophy is given. It's not for to us an institution is born to us a set of rules is given.

For to us a child a son a person has arrived. For this child would be king.
